from .base import Connection
class PoolingConnection(Connection):
def __init__(self, *args, **kwargs):
self._max_pool_size = kwargs.pop('max_connection_pool_size', 50)
self._free_connections = []
self._in_use_connections = set()
super(PoolingConnection, self).__init__(*args, **kwargs)
def _get_connection(self):
try:
con = self._free_connections.pop()
except IndexError:
con = self._make_connection()
self._in_use_connections.add(con)
return con
def _release_connection(self, con):
self._in_use_connections.remove(con)
self._free_connections.append(con)
